Welcome to Your Local Radio Station
We’re proud to be your local station for South Shields, Tynemouth, Newcastle, and Gateshead – broadcasting from our studios at The Pride Media Centre in Pelaw. Affinity Radio is dedicated to connecting, informing, and entertaining the North East.
Launched as Radio Shields in December 2021, we expanded in December 2024 with Affinity Radio Newcastle. Then in June 2025, following Ofcom approval, both services united to form Affinity Radio North East – one strong, community-driven station for the region.
With a mix of great music, local news, and real community stories, Affinity Radio is powered by passion and fuelled by the North East.
